Why is the Newcastle provincial hospital not being used for the people in Newcastle? Residence of Newcastle are now forced to go to Madadeni and PMB when you have a perfectly good hospital in NN. Shouldn’t you be looking at growing the economy in NN where people from Ladysmith Danhauser, Dundee, Glencoe etc, all still have the option to come to Newcastle should they fall ill. Is there an option to re-open the Hospital in Newcastle or do the residence who have lived there all their lives have to leave the comfort of their home town and the convenience of having their family around them when they are ill and have to be hospitalized?

The hospitals do not fall under my jurisdiction and I cannot answer on behalf of the provincial government.

 

Mr Mayor the hardwick and allen street intersection has to be urgently looked into,as to the number of accidents caused at this intersection[ I am sure protection services has the records ] my suggestion is that arrows before a robot turns green is the cause of the fatalities , if you look at the nature of the accidents you will notice they occur mainly while turning right into allen street from hardwick.

The intersection will be upgraded in the current upgrades taking place on Allen Street.
